Staff Radiation Protection Tools



Radiographic glasses are used to safeguard the eyes from radiation exposure during procedures where proximity to the patient is required, such as mobile imaging or interventional procedures. These glasses are shaped for comfort and often feature prescription lenses and peripheral guards for enhanced protection.



Radiographic gloves shield the hands when positioning patients or assisting equipment setup close to the beam. Constructed from radiation-protective substances, they allow sufficient movement to perform tasks accurately. Proper fitting is important, as ill-fitting gloves may affect positioning accuracy.



Accuracy and Image Identification



X-ray side markers serve a vital role in clarifying the correct anatomical side and other relevant positioning cues on an image. These physical markers reduce the chance of diagnostic error and aid regulatory documentation requirements. Marker types include customised, non-toxic, or colour-coded versions.



Consistent marker use minimises unnecessary scans and enhances the reliability of medical reports.



Support Aids for Patient Positioning



Patient supports help achieve correct alignment and enhance stillness during imaging. These are particularly beneficial for children, geriatric care, or those experiencing trauma. Examples include foam wedges, comfort blocks, and immobilisers.



They improve positioning consistency and cut down on repeat exposures, supporting both patient wellbeing and workflow efficiency.



Evaluating Accessory Suitability



The choice of radiographic accessories depends on clinical needs, department environment, and compatibility with existing tools. Robustness, ease of cleaning, and clinical demand are key factors.



For sites operating both X-ray and MRI services, selecting MRI-compatible accessories is essential to maintain patient safety while retaining similar utility.



FAQs on Radiographic Accessories



  • Are markers necessary with digital systems?

    Indeed. digital overlays can be altered, while physical markers appear on the actual image, offering greater accuracy.


  • How often should protective gloves and glasses be checked?

    Regular checks are recommended, especially with daily use, as wear and tear can reduce performance.


  • Are positioning aids reused?

    Yes, provided they are sanitised properly and checked for integrity.
